According to our text, The Humanities, “King Tutankhamun was just a young adult when he perished. For an old Egyptian pharaoh, presumably well-fed and fiercely protected, this was a premature demise. It absolutely was also momentous, for his death meant the beginning of the final of old Egypt’s eighteenth dynasty”. (Sayre, 2015) What and how did this happen to the young King? The first conjecture about a conceivable cause of death is devastating injuries.

According to National Geographic, 2013 “in 2005, underneath the direction of Zahi Hawass, then head of Egypt’s Supreme Authorities of Antiquities an accurate CT scan was performed on the mummified physique of California king Tutankhamen. It revealed the ultimate damage to the rib parrot cage, a absent breastbone, and a broken leg”. Undoubtedly, Ruler Tut experienced suffered a few massive injury. The research workers speculated that King Tutankhamen could have been run into by a boosting chariot when he was in the knees. Additionally, they, suggest destruction to Ruler Tutankhamen chest caused by a quick kick via a horse since race horses pulled the pharaoh’s chariot. (Williams, 2013)

Another speculation by copy writer Bob Brier is that a much more sinister purpose for Tutankhamun’s death suggested. Brier uses his medical knowledge, while previous analysts did, to look closer at the young King’s head. He discovered evidence leading him to declare that these bumps and marks would be the reason for Tutankhamun’s early fatality. Brier suggests that these same markings could most likely only be induced maliciously. This individual argues, the spot of the head which was damaged could have only been come to by somebody who had all set access to the King, a servant one example is. (Williams, 2013)

The third conjecture is that Ruler Tutankhamun was poisoned. This theory comes later in the Egyptian condition information assistance. Some even say the Egyptian Full Tutankhamen died from condition because he suffered with a hereditary deficiency coming from his parents being close friend and sibling. The information relating to some is incredibly sketchy, this stated, “Forensic examination transported out”. “This reveals that he (Tutankhamun) was diseased, and it is now suggested the fact that blow to the back of the head might have happened after his death, during mummification. That went on to say “There is definitely even a believe named Tutu (or Dudu) who initially appears since an official in the court of Amenhotep III, later in the court of Akhenaten and ultimately in that of Tutankhamun, Tutu described as non-Egyptian, an undersirable character who also caused friction”. (Williams, 2013)

The Silk state data service believed that the youthful king was poisoned. The last speculation is the fact King Tutankhamen died of illness. The real reason for this conjecture is a lot of pieces of art photos found in his tomb picture a young ruler with his fresh queen, but they also show him in several circumstances to be relaxing on a going for walks stick or sitting. As well, found in his tomb were images of Tutankhamun, which showed a working king, mowing down the opponents of Egypt in his chariot. However , there may be a case for any sickly young Tutankhamun, who was never destined to guideline far further than a few brief years. A king who does not die from a blow directly to the backside of the head, from a chariot land or a international zealot yet illness. (Amarna, N. M. )There have already been many hypotheses about the main cause of King Tutankhamen death. Following reading these opinions, I think the most rational argument pertaining to King Tutankhamen death is caused by illness.

A virtual autopsy of King Tutankhamun body later on revealed that the king improbable died in a chariot crash because he suffered from serious hereditary, physical impairments. His ability to ride on a chariot will be impossible for him as a result of his partially clubbed foot, which built him not able to stand with out aid. Proof of his physical impairment was your 130 utilized walking canes found in his tomb. He had a genetic illness that was because his parents were brother and sister, and this individual also suffered with malaria. The injuries to his skull and cracks to other areas of his body brought on after the small king had been dead. The sole fracture that is certainly said to have happened before his loss of life was to his knee. This fracture had not been caused by a chariot race, but by a show up. With complications from a broken calf (knee), that was aggravated simply by malaria Ruler Tutankhamen perished.
